CI note — Brindlekit shared component library. Support has seen tickets where downstream apps pick up mismatched minor versions of `brindlekit-core` because the lockfile update job runs after the publish step. Until the pipeline ordering fix lands, advise teams to pin exact versions and re-run the resolve stage manually. When escalating, include the consumer app name, the resolved version, and the build token shown below so we can match it to the publish run.

pipeline stamp: htk9_608b8770b

**Q: The Quibbler docs linter is blocking my hotfix page — what now?**

Don't panic. Quibbler fails builds on broken anchors and stale version tags, but on-call can bypass it with the override flag in the Larchpond pipeline. The override config is kept in a sealed bundle, which you unlock using the recovery passphrase listed below.

strongbox words: sorius-joreth-casath-eliiel

## Runbook: Farelane pricing experiment rollout

The Farelane ticket-pricing experiment is controlled by the `price_band_v3` flag and ramps in 10% increments. Before each release, confirm the experiment allocation table matches the approved ramp schedule and that the holdout cohort is untouched. If revenue-per-session drops more than 4% against control, pause the ramp and notify the Kestrel pricing team. Do not ship a release mid-ramp without their sign-off. The current ramp schedule and abort criteria are documented here.

operations page: https://confluence.lumicsys.internal/projects/display/projects/display

Runbook fragment — TerraNote field-survey app, offline mode release. The sync module now queues observations locally and replays them once connectivity returns; reviewers should confirm the conflict-resolution path in the merge handler. Build the release bundle with the offline flag enabled and run the replay integration suite before tagging. The bundle must be signed before upload to the Fennwick distribution channel, using the key below.

release key, taduf-yajef: bky13_uGiieNoy5KKUY